From 30d133fc221a0ec50030c33aa7bf6931503894c7 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Liu Bo Date: Fri, 11 Oct 2013 16:30:23 +0800 Subject: [PATCH] Btrfs: fixup error path in __btrfs_inc_extent_ref When we fail to add a reference after a non-inline insertion by some reasons, eg. ENOSPC, we'll abort the transaction, but we don't return this error to the caller who has to walk around again to find something wrong, that's unnecessary. Also fixup other error paths to keep it simple.
